This video is a beginner level guitaraoke play along for Take Me Home Country Roads by John Denver. Playing along with a backing track is great for beginner players to work on staying in time and the piano melody helps those who don't sing to know where they are in the song, and makes it more musical. So, I started learning guitar 3 months ago, making use of your lessons and practicing every single day, even if it's only for ten minutes. When I had just started, I came to this video. I live in West Virginia -- I need to know how to play this. But, I wasn't ready. I knew the chords, but it might take me three to five seconds to get my fingers in place. That's not going to work, so I abandoned this. My practice includes various things like blues riffs, blues rhythm playing, and always all the standard position chords and switching around between them. So, I come back to this video tonight and, boom, easy. I just played right along with you. Nothing to it. People, you can do this! Invest the practice. Follow Justin's lessons and practice, practice, practice. The better you get (and it doesn't take that long) the more fun it becomes. Trust me on this. The learning curve is steep right at the beginning, but hang in there. One tune I would recommend for rank beginners is Robin Trower's Bridge of Sighs. If you like that kind of slow "stoned out Hendrix" kind of thing, you'll love it. The main vamp is SUPER EASY and it will lead you straight into unisons, unison bends an easy new chord (Cmaj7 -- I love major 7ths). The main vamp is a great background for trying out easy blues riffs if you want. It also helps you loosen up with moving up and down the fretboard easily. I started with Bridge of Sighs almost from the beginning and it was a great help for me, especially since I love the tune. If you love a tune, you'll play it over and over, and practice doesn't seem like practice. Thank you, Justin, for making your video lessons.
